In Nevřeň, the “POD ZEMÍ” educational trail leads from the Centrum Caolinum to the entrance of the Nevřeň mine. The entrance to the kaolin mine is about a 20- to 30-minute walk from the Centrum Caolinum along this signposted educational trail.

Nature

The “POD ZEMÍ” educational trail introduces visitors to underground ecosystems and the effects of human activity. It includes carved wooden figures of mushrooms and earthworms, as well as climbing elements for children. The temperature underground in the Nevřeň kaolin mine is around 10°C.

Another route is “Skryté příběhy” in Nevřeň: an approximately 6 km circular walking trail accompanied by a mobile app that ends at the kaolin mine. The route was inspired by the fairy-tale film “Čertí brko”, which was filmed, among other locations, in the former underground kaolin mine in Nevřeň.

Culture

The Centrum Caolinum Nevřeň features a multimedia exhibition on the history of kaolin mining. As a modern visitor and community center, it has facilities for cultural events. Guided tours of the Nevřeň kaolin mine lead through underground passages and introduce visitors to local history and former mining methods.

The local character is also defined by the firefighters’ climbing tower, a concrete architectural monument built in 1936 by the residents of Nevřeň. Due to its architecture and choice of building material, it is unique in the Czech Republic.

Geographical Location

Nevřeň can be reached from the center of Plzeň by car or bus in about 20 minutes.
